{"title":"US No. 7005 Bur – Busch Finishing Round Carbide \u0026 Steel, Made in Germany","description":"\u003cp\u003eThe \u003cstrong\u003eUS No. 7005\u003c\/strong\u003e is the American number for a round finishing bur with a 1.6 mm head (ISO size 016): a round head with many fine blades that smooth rather than cut, for finishing restorations and margins. Busch \u0026amp; Co. manufactures it in Germany as \u003cstrong\u003eBusch No. 41 016\u003c\/strong\u003e.
